Challenges of Manual Course Approval Processes
Manual course approval workflows create several inefficiencies for higher education institutions. Some of the most pressing challenges include:
1. Lengthy Approval Timelines
The traditional course approval process involves multiple review stages, requiring approvals from faculty, committees, and administrators. Manual approvals cause delays due to lost paperwork, email backlogs, and inefficient tracking systems. This delay impacts curriculum planning, student enrollment, and faculty workload management, making it challenging to implement new programs or update existing courses in a timely manner.
2. Lack of Transparency and Tracking
With manual processes, tracking the status of a course proposal becomes challenging. Faculty and administrative staff struggle with incomplete documentation and unclear approval stages, leading to confusion and inefficiencies. Without a centralized system, different stakeholders may lack visibility into where a proposal stands in the process, leading to redundant inquiries, miscommunication, and delays in implementation.
3. Compliance and Accreditation Risks
Higher education institutions must comply with internal academic policies, accreditation standards, and government regulations. Manual workflows increase the risk of non-compliance due to errors, missing documents, and inconsistent approval records. Accreditation bodies require universities to maintain detailed records of course approvals, modifications, and justifications for changes. Manual tracking makes it difficult to produce these records during audits, increasing the risk of non-compliance penalties.
4. Redundant Administrative Work
Managing course approvals manually involves repetitive tasks such as data entry, document verification, and policy checks. These tasks consume valuable time and resources that could be better utilized for academic development. Faculty members and administrators spend hours compiling, submitting, and reviewing documents, which could be streamlined with an automated approval system.
5. Difficulty in Managing Course Revisions
Changes to existing courses require multiple iterations and approvals, making it cumbersome for faculty members to navigate through traditional approval channels. When revising courses, faculty must go through the same lengthy approval process as new course proposals, leading to delays in updating curricula to meet industry trends and academic advancements. This slow process can affect the institution’s ability to provide students with up-to-date educational offerings.
6. Lack of Standardization in Approval Workflows
Each department or faculty may follow slightly different approval processes, leading to inconsistencies and delays in approvals. Without a standardized workflow, institutions may struggle with inconsistent review criteria, unclear timelines, and gaps in documentation, making the process unreliable and difficult to manage across multiple departments.
7. Limited Collaboration Between Stakeholders
Course approvals often require collaboration between faculty members, academic deans, curriculum committees, and accreditation boards. Manual workflows lack real-time collaboration tools, resulting in prolonged email exchanges and document transfers. This lack of seamless communication further delays approvals and creates bottlenecks in the decision-making process.
By implementing university course approval automation, institutions can overcome these inefficiencies, ensuring a faster, more transparent, and compliant course approval process.

Key Features of No-Code Course Approval Workflows
No-code workflow automation platforms allow institutions to manage course approvals efficiently without the need for IT intervention. These platforms provide customizable, user-friendly, and scalable solutions that streamline the entire course approval process, reducing administrative burden and ensuring compliance with institutional policies. Below are the key features that make no-code course approval workflows an essential tool for higher education institutions:
1. Drag-and-Drop Workflow Builder
A no-code interface allows faculty and administrators to create, modify, and optimize approval workflows with ease. This feature enables institutions to design course approval processes that align with their unique academic requirements, without requiring coding expertise. Users can visually build workflows by dragging and dropping approval steps, notifications, and decision gates to create a seamless automation system.
2. Automated Routing
Course proposals must pass through multiple levels of review, including faculty, department heads, curriculum committees, and accreditation offices. Automated routing ensures that proposals are instantly directed to the right stakeholders based on predefined rules, eliminating the need for manual intervention. This reduces approval delays and ensures that courses are evaluated efficiently, expediting the review cycle.
3. Digital Course Proposal System
Replacing paper-based approvals with a centralized digital course proposal system improves efficiency and organization. Faculty members can submit course proposals online, attach relevant documentation, and track progress in real time. A paperless course approval system also enables administrators to store and retrieve documents easily, reducing the risk of lost paperwork or misplaced approvals.
4. Audit Trails and Compliance Monitoring
Higher education institutions must maintain compliance with accreditation bodies and internal governance policies. No-code course approval workflows automatically generate audit trails, documenting every approval, modification, and decision made throughout the process. This ensures full compliance with institutional policies and provides verifiable records for accreditation audits, reducing the risk of non-compliance penalties.
5. Seamless Integration with University Systems
No-code course approval software can seamlessly integrate with student information systems (SIS), faculty portals, learning management systems (LMS), and accreditation platforms. This allows institutions to synchronize real-time data across multiple departments, ensuring accuracy in course approvals, faculty workload distribution, and program management. Integration also ensures that course data is updated across all university systems, eliminating discrepancies.
6. Role-Based Access Control (RBAC)
Security and data access control are crucial in course approval workflows. No-code platforms offer role-based access control (RBAC) to ensure that only authorized personnel can modify, approve, or review course proposals. Administrators can assign permissions based on user roles, protecting sensitive information while ensuring workflow accountability.
7. Real-Time Notifications and Alerts
To prevent delays and approval bottlenecks, automated notifications and reminders keep faculty and administrators informed about pending approvals. If a course proposal remains unapproved beyond a set timeframe, escalation notifications can be triggered to ensure timely decision-making. These features enhance responsiveness and ensure that course approvals stay on schedule.
8. Customizable Workflow Templates
Many no-code platforms offer predefined workflow templates tailored for higher education course approvals. Institutions can customize these templates to align with their internal review policies, ensuring standardized and efficient approval processes across departments.
9. Data Analytics and Reporting
No-code workflow automation platforms provide data-driven insights into approval timelines, process bottlenecks, and compliance adherence. Administrators can generate custom reports to track efficiency, measure key performance indicators (KPIs), and identify areas for improvement in the approval process.
10. Mobile Accessibility
Modern no-code platforms support mobile-friendly access, allowing faculty members and administrators to review and approve course proposals on the go. This flexibility enhances efficiency by enabling decision-makers to take action anytime, anywhere, reducing unnecessary delays in the course approval workflow.
By incorporating these key features, no-code course approval workflows help higher education institutions eliminate inefficiencies, ensure compliance, and accelerate course approvals. The adoption of no-code automation provides a scalable, future-proof solution for managing curriculum changes and improving institutional governance.
